The median Principal Engineer salary in London is £100,000 per year, according to job vacancies posted during the 6 months leading to 4 September 2026.

The table below compares current salary benchmarking and summary statistics with the previous two years.

6 months to
4 Sep 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 199 312 271
Rank change year-on-year +113 -41 +66
Permanent jobs requiring a Principal Engineer 271 77 197
As % of all permanent jobs in London 1.12% 0.65% 1.03%
As % of the Job Titles category 1.21% 0.72% 1.08%
Number of salaries quoted 200 54 140
10th Percentile £81,250 £80,000 £70,000
25th Percentile £90,000 £95,000 £75,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£100,000 £110,000 £100,000
Median % change year-on-year -9.09% +10.00% -9.09%
75th Percentile - £120,000 £116,250
90th Percentile £123,125 £132,750 £147,500
England median annual salary £90,000 £77,500 £75,000
% change year-on-year +16.13% +3.33% -16.67%

Principal Engineer Skill Set
Top 30 Co-Occurring Skills & Capabilities in London

For the 6 months to 4 September 2026, Principal Engineer job roles required the following skills and capabilities in order of popularity. The figures indicate the absolute number of co-occurrences and as a proportion of all permanent job ads across the London region featuring Principal Engineer in the job title.

1 94 (34.69%) Software Engineering
2 72 (26.57%) CI/CD
3 70 (25.83%) AWS
3 70 (25.83%) Technical Leadership
4 65 (23.99%) Infrastructure as Code
5 61 (22.51%) Mentoring
6 57 (21.03%) Java
7 54 (19.93%) Agile
7 54 (19.93%) AI
8 53 (19.56%) Microservices
9 51 (18.82%) Azure
10 44 (16.24%) SQL
11 39 (14.39%) Data Engineering
11 39 (14.39%) Test Automation
12 38 (14.02%) Python
13 37 (13.65%) Security Cleared
14 36 (13.28%) SC Cleared
15 35 (12.92%) Kafka
16 34 (12.55%) DevOps
17 32 (11.81%) GitLab
18 30 (11.07%) Spring
19 29 (10.70%) Analytics
19 29 (10.70%) Coaching
19 29 (10.70%) Event-Driven
19 29 (10.70%) Spring Boot
20 27 (9.96%) Architectural Patterns
20 27 (9.96%) Kubernetes
20 27 (9.96%) Terraform
21 26 (9.59%) Continuous Improvement
21 26 (9.59%) TypeScript
